JPA Buddy:从入门到精通的指南

作者:十万个为什么2024.01.17 17:51浏览量:47

简介:JPA Buddy是一个强大的插件,可以帮助Java开发者更轻松地处理JPA(Java Persistence API)相关的开发任务。本文将为您详细介绍如何使用JPA Buddy,包括其安装、配置、使用和进阶功能。

JPA Buddy是一个在IntelliJ IDEA中使用的插件,旨在简化Java Persistence API(JPA)的开发过程。它提供了一系列强大的功能,如自动生成DTOs、映射器、以及与数据库的交互代码。通过使用JPA Buddy,您可以快速开发出高效、可扩展的JPA应用程序。

安装和配置

要在IntelliJ IDEA中安装JPA Buddy,请按照以下步骤操作:

  1. 打开IntelliJ IDEA,点击右上角的“Plugins”选项。
  2. 在搜索框中输入“JPA Buddy”,然后从搜索结果中找到并选择它。
  3. 点击“Install”按钮进行安装。
  4. 安装完成后,重启IDE。
    接下来,您需要进行一些基本的配置以使用JPA Buddy。在您的项目中创建一个新的配置文件,指定数据库连接信息以及其他必要的设置。

    基本用法

    安装和配置完成后,您可以使用JPA Buddy生成DTOs和映射器。首先,选择您要生成代码的实体类。然后,右键单击并选择“Generate JPA Code”。在弹出的对话框中,选择所需的DTO和映射器选项,然后点击“OK”。JPA Buddy将自动为您生成相应的代码。

    进阶功能

    除了基本的DTO和映射器生成,JPA Buddy还提供了一些进阶功能,使您能够更高效地开发应用程序。例如,您可以使用JPA Buddy的UI界面轻松管理数据库连接和配置。此外,您还可以使用该插件进行数据库查询和增删改查操作,而无需编写冗长的SQL代码。
    此外,JPA Buddy还支持对生成的DTO进行定制化。您可以根据需要对生成的DTO属性进行修改或添加注释。这使得您能够更好地控制生成的代码,以满足您的特定需求。

    集成测试

    为了确保生成的代码的质量,您可以使用JPA Buddy进行集成测试。该插件提供了一组集成测试工具,使您能够测试生成的DTOs和映射器是否符合预期。通过运行这些测试,您可以及时发现并修复潜在的问题,从而提高代码的质量和稳定性。

    总结

    JPA Buddy是一个强大而灵活的插件,可以帮助Java开发者更高效地开发JPA应用程序。通过使用该插件的基本和进阶功能,您可以快速生成高质量的DTOs和映射器,并轻松管理数据库连接和查询操作。此外,通过集成测试工具,您可以确保生成的代码符合预期并具有高可靠性。总之,如果您正在开发基于JPA的Java应用程序,那么JPA Buddy是一个值得考虑的强大工具。